,可能是由于以下几个原因导致的:
- 缺少相关的库:在使用Python写入Excel表格时,需要使用第三方库来处理Excel文件,例如openpyxl、xlwt、xlrd等。如果没有安装或导入相关库,就无法进行Excel文件的读写操作。
- 数据格式不匹配:在将表格数据写入Excel时,需要确保数据的格式与Excel单元格的格式相匹配。如果数据类型不正确或者超出了Excel单元格的限制,就会导致写入失败或出现异常。
- 文件路径错误:在写入Excel时,需要指定正确的文件路径和文件名。如果路径错误或者没有权限访问该路径,就无法成功写入Excel文件。
- 表格结构错误:在写入Excel时,需要按照Excel的表格结构进行写入,包括行、列、单元格等。如果写入的数据与表格结构不匹配,就会导致写入失败或者数据错位。
解决这些问题的方法如下:
- 确保已安装相关库:使用pip命令安装所需的库,例如openpyxl、xlwt、xlrd等。安装命令示例:pip install openpyxl。
- 检查数据格式:确保要写入Excel的数据类型正确,并且符合Excel单元格的格式要求。可以使用相关库提供的函数来转换数据类型,例如openpyxl的cell函数。
- 检查文件路径:确保指定的文件路径和文件名正确,并且有权限进行写入操作。可以使用绝对路径或相对路径来指定文件路径。
- 检查表格结构:按照Excel的表格结构进行写入操作,确保写入的数据与表格结构相匹配。可以使用相关库提供的函数来指定行、列、单元格等。
推荐的腾讯云相关产品和产品介绍链接地址:
- 腾讯云对象存储(COS):用于存储和管理大规模的非结构化数据,支持高可靠性和高可扩展性。产品介绍链接:https://cloud.tencent.com/product/cos
- 腾讯云云服务器(CVM):提供可扩展的计算能力,用于部署和运行各种应用程序。产品介绍链接:https://cloud.tencent.com/product/cvm
- 腾讯云数据库(TencentDB):提供多种数据库服务,包括关系型数据库、NoSQL数据库和数据仓库等。产品介绍链接:https://cloud.tencent.com/product/cdb
请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求和情况进行。